For people in the Greater Boston area struggling with treatment-resistant depression, anxiety, PTSD, or chronic pain, ketamine therapy has emerged as a breakthrough option when traditional medications fall short. Clinics across Massachusetts now offer IV infusions, Spravato (esketamine), and ketamine-assisted psychotherapy — each with different approaches, pricing, and insurance coverage.

We researched every ketamine clinic serving the Boston metro area, verified their credentials, checked patient reviews across Google and Yelp, and confirmed each clinic is currently accepting new patients. Below are the six best options for 2026.

Known For: Harvard-affiliated clinical team with 1,000+ patients treated across three Massachusetts locations

Why We Picked Them: Cambridge Biotherapies brings academic rigor to ketamine therapy. Led by Harvard alumnus Dr. Brenner, they offer one of the few structured KAP programs in New England — the 11-week KAPstone program pairs ketamine sessions with ongoing psychotherapy for deeper, lasting results.

With locations in Cambridge, Beverly, and Amherst, Cambridge Biotherapies has become one of the largest ketamine therapy networks in Massachusetts. They accept walk-ins without referrals and collaborate directly with patients’ existing providers. Their reported 70%+ success rate and 9/10 patient satisfaction score speak to a clinic that has refined its protocols over years of practice.

Known For: Perfect 5.0 Google rating with insurance-covered Spravato — 95% of patients pay only a copay

Why We Picked Them: Lumin Health has cracked the insurance puzzle that keeps ketamine therapy out of reach for many patients. With 95% of their patients covered through major insurers, treatment costs are comparable to a standard office visit — a rarity in the ketamine space.

Beyond affordability, Lumin stands out for its thoughtfully designed experience. Patients consistently praise the warm, spa-like environment with details like comfortable rooms, curated snacks, and attentive staff. With locations in Newton, Cambridge, Brookline, and Boston, they are rapidly expanding across Greater Boston while maintaining their perfect review scores.

Known For: Dual-anesthesiologist team offering four ketamine delivery methods — one of Massachusetts’ oldest ketamine clinics

Why We Picked Them: Boston MindCare is one of the longest-running ketamine clinics in Massachusetts, and the anesthesiology backgrounds of co-founders Drs. Yee and Legarda mean patients are in exceptionally safe hands. They offer more delivery options than almost any competitor — IV, IM, oral, and nasal.

The clinic has earned a near-perfect 4.9 Google rating through deeply personalized care. Patients frequently mention the attentive staff and comfortable environment. While pricing sits at the higher end at $550 per infusion, the clinical expertise and individualized treatment plans justify the investment for many patients seeking relief from treatment-resistant conditions.

Known For: Holistic 4-week Urban Ketamine Wellness Program combining ketamine with strength training, breathwork, and yoga

Why We Picked Them: EQNMT takes a radically different approach to ketamine therapy. Rather than clinical infusions, they offer immersive multi-week programs that pair ketamine sessions with cold plunges, sound baths, meditation, and personal training — a full mind-body reset.

Co-founded by distinguished South African clinical psychologists Anthony Townsend and Brad Kallenbach alongside Massachusetts CEO James Stein, EQNMT is intentionally focused on the “therapy” part of psychedelic therapy. Their team includes mental health professionals, physicians, nurses, nutritionists, yoga instructors, and personal trainers — making this one of the most comprehensive ketamine programs in the country.

Known For: ER physician-founded clinic with hospital-grade safety protocols and at-home infusion options

Why We Picked Them: Emerge Ketamine was founded by two board-certified emergency physicians who bring hospital-level safety standards to outpatient ketamine therapy. For patients concerned about the medical aspects of infusion treatment, having ER doctors at the helm provides an extra layer of confidence.

The clinic offers both in-office and at-home ketamine infusions — a convenience factor that sets them apart in the Boston market. Free telemedicine evaluations make getting started straightforward, and their Woburn location is easily accessible from the northern suburbs. Patients consistently describe the experience as warm and comfortable despite the high clinical standards.

Known For: Operating since 2015 — one of the original ketamine clinics in Greater Boston, led by a psychiatrist with thousands of infusions performed

Why We Picked Them: Ketamine Greater Boston has been treating patients since 2015, making it one of the longest-running dedicated ketamine practices in the region. Owner and operator Dr. Bruce Kaster is a board-certified psychiatrist who has performed thousands of infusions — experience that matters when fine-tuning dosing and protocols.

The clinic offers complimentary evaluations, removing a common barrier to entry. Patients frequently describe Dr. Kaster and his team as knowledgeable, caring, and professional, with nurse anesthetists who make patients feel welcomed and safe. For patients in the western suburbs, the Needham location provides convenient access without trekking into the city.
